I'm currently using V1.05 and during the process of
upgrading several stock FSX airports to add parking, etc
I have often seen the "Add Vertex" help popup when
hovering my cursor over a "selected" apron edge or
boundry fence, however, I have not seen any way to
actually ADD a vertex. I can DELETE a vertex but on
that note "UNDO" doesn't. Once deleted, that vertex is gone!
Another feature I find I often would like, without resorting
to XML manipulation, would be to break a boundry
fence at some point(s). As I enhance various
airports I often add the surrounding road network
to some degree and often find roads that feed into
the airport running up against a boundry fence.
I'd like to break the fence at those points to
allow the road "access" without having to redo the
entire fence.
Also, along the "ADD Vertex" line, I sometimes inport
a FS9 AFCAD as a replacement for a stock airport
if the parking is complex. I bring in the fencing
from the stock airport but often there are areas
where the fence line needs to be adjusted or moved
a fair distance in one area but not others.
Since ACES seems to have gone to great strides to
make alot of curved fence areas, with many closely
spaced vertexes, it is a real chore to move those.
It would be advantageous to be able to either add
vertexes to be able to "expand" the fence in areas
or break it into several sections and move the necessary
areas that were split out.
